NORFOLK BIRD NEWS & MEGAS!

Norfolk Bird News via 'Rare Bird Alert'
Rough-legged Buzzards x 2 south of Choseley Drying Barns.
Cattle Egret at Aylmerton.
GULL-BILLED TERN possible, flew west at 10.15pm distantly at West Runton.
Iceland Gull still at Fisher Fleet, King's Lynn.
Great Grey Shrike at Santon Warren.
Little Auks x 2, Velvet Scoters x 2, Snow Buntings x 50, Water Pipit, Spotted Redshanks x 2, Red-crested Pochards x 2 at Titchwell RSPB.
PALLID HARRIER juv again at Snettisham RSPB.
Red-necked Grebe in New Glaven Channel, Hen Harrier at the Harbour, Blakeney.
Red-necked Grebe at Brancaster Staithe Harbour.
Hawfinch in Church Lane, Cley.
Rough-legged Buzzard at Holkham.
Short-eared Owl at Stoke Ferry.
Shorelarks x 3, Snow Buntings x 24 at Thornham Point.
Taiga Bean Geese x 22 at Buckenham Marshes RSPB.
Short-eared Owl at North Dunes, Winterton.
